Transaction 73fd9f1eb71663ff6c83480683838e2bfe68712cb3f7b6cd693358696af742ed

82 Input
2 Outputs
  • 73fd9f1eb71663ff6c83480683838e2bfe68712cb3f7b6cd693358696af742ed:0
  • value  5204527787
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 73fd9f1eb71663ff6c83480683838e2bfe68712cb3f7b6cd693358696af742ed:1
  • value  789114
    address  33k2r1zHAMBwfMU4tDZhSd94m5eiaN1yYE